General Drug Cost Assistance
If the cost of your prescription medication is making it hard for you to pay other essential life expenses, you may qualify for coverage of certain medications through the Catastrophic Drug Program.

For children under the care of the Director of Child Protection, either temporarily or permanently, approved prescription and non-prescription medications are covered under the Children in Care Drug Program.

If you are eligible for financial assistance, under the Social Assistance Act and Regulations, you may be eligible for coverage of approved medication costs through the Financial Assistance Drug Program.

If you are a resident in a government long-term care nursing home or manor, you may be eligible for coverage of approved medication costs through the Institutional Pharmacy Program.

If you are a resident in a private nursing home, you may be eligible for coverage of approved medication costs through the Nursing Home Drug Program.

If you are age 65 or older, you are eligible for coverage of the cost of approved medications through the Seniors’ Drug Program.
